During my appointment, Nussbaum had a total of seven injections in the interval of what it looked like more than 15 minutes: one between my eyebrows, one above each of my peaks and two near the left and right side of my eyes to address my crows. Although I smiled the average treatment to facilitate the visualization of my wrinkles, internally, I saw myself for the needle sting that, amazingly, was not as painful as I imagined. Nussbaum uses a thin insulin syringe to insert about 60 Botox units, which for me did not feel worse than the sting that experienced the skin after a snap from a rubber band.

Immediately afterwards, I developed what is known as “marbles” or a series of small red blows where it put me, a common incident after Botox. They took out after about 30 minutes and my redness quickly disappeared – I even returned to the Hearst Tower to finish the rest of my working day without problems. I noticed that my forehead felt slightly heavy for the first 24 hours, but my face became common in injectable and the feeling left. Nussbaum informed me not to lie down for four hours after the procedure and to avoid exercise, alcohol and facial massage until the next day. “You do not want to handle the area for at least 72 hours after injectables to make sure it stays in place as it is cured on the skin as it can reduce their effectiveness.” SOFIE PAVITT adds. “Less is more to start, and you can always go for a contact later if needed.”
